Alexis and Alan's Engagements

Utah Engagement Photography for Alan and Alexis around American Fork Utah

I met Alexis when she was a bridesmaid at Mike and Crystal's Wedding. It turned out that she was recently engaged, and I was able to take a few extra shots of Alan and Alexis at the reception. They decided they liked what they saw and asked me to shoot their wedding on Nov 20 in Bountiful. A little over a week ago we met up in American Fork to do their engagement pictures. We went to a park near Mt Timpanogos Temple and then found a couple places downtown that had some really fun backdrops.

They were great to work with, and I am looking forward to both shooting Alexis' bridals with fall colors and shooting their wedding in a couple months.

Virginia and Todd Engagements



This was such a neat shoot for me. It was actually the first time I've tried morning lighting instead of evening and it worked! We went to an area on the Provo river kind of by Cafe Rio, and there was so much to work with, really fun! Again, a good looking couple, happy to be together, and nice to be around.

Skyler and Tiffany



Skyler called me and told me he had just gotten engaged and needed photos done within the next couple days because he was going on a three week tour with the BYU Wind Symphony. We are so lucky it all worked out - I had a photo shoot almost every day that week, and the weather was terrible! We found a cloudy Saturday afternoon, crossed our fingers and drove up Provo canyon. As you can see by the umbrella, the weather wasn't entirely cooperative, but they were such troopers! Despite the cold air and intermittent rain, Tiffany and Skyler were fantastic models.



This was especially fun for me because after we stopped at Bridal Veil Falls, we went to Vivian Park, the same place I had my engagement pictures done!
